Asteroid 1998 WT24, a kilometer-sized object, passed unusually close to Earth in December 2001. This image, taken two days before its closest approach, shows the asteroid as it crossed the sky. While it posed no danger, passing well outside the Moon's orbit, such close approaches allow astronomers to track and study these objects with radar.
